One cannot discuss Malaysian education without addressing its unique demographic landscape. The existence of vernacular schools (Chinese and Tamil) running parallel to national schools creates a distinct dynamic. While this preserves cultural heritage and language, it has historically led to students of different races interacting less frequently during their formative years.
